Sports or fitness injuries can be quite traumatic, and the suddenness with which they occur often makes coping with them even more difficult. Your mental capacity to handle the injury in the first few stages of your injury will have a great impact on your recovery period. Be sure you remain as positive is possible then. Of course, severe injuries are different and should be discussed with a medical professional. A medical doctor can certainly help, however, another option to look at is a sports psychologist. Specializing in coping with injuries, psychologist will have good information to help you. To learn how to cope with fitness injuries read below.
Visualization is a powerful proven method to attain higher performance in sports and other areas. With this in mind, many use the same tool to help them recover from injuries better and faster. This tool has been used successfully for years by athletes and others who are in performances based activities. First step, is to find a quiet room with no distractions and then relax yourself. It is as simple as playing a mental movie. Now see yourself performing your sport or any other kind of movement that you are now hindered from. It is also good to visualize the activity you were doing while injured. For more powerful visualization sessions, add as much detail as possible. Engaging your senses can be helpful too. Be careful about changes in your outlook, attitudes, and perspectives if you are severely limited in activity. Evidently, there is a wide range of injuries that can come about. You should become incredibly perceptive to your feelings if your wound sets off you having to maintain immobility or being bed-ridden, The threat with this kind of wound and apathy is that it can bring about tremendous feelings of loss of control in life. This is one sphere that is rather critical for an individual’s comfort. It is vital for you to have a sensation that you have some amount of control. The feeling that you have lost all, or most, of the control in your life can lead to depression and other serious conditions.
Addiction to pain killing medication is a serious health issue in the US, and it is nothing to play around with at all. Dealing with a severe injury can be very painful. Talk to your doctor about preventative measures that you can take if this is your case. You may also want to ask your doctor about alternate methods of pain management. You obviously need to do what is in your best interest, but we wanted to bring this real problem to your attention.
